The Rise of Sippur

Sippur was originally an Iru-Saurian kingdom dating to the earliest ages of the creation. The first kings, such as Tud the Banded, were contemporaries of Ayes in Kamun. All were minor expansionist rulers who helped advance the Sippurites into the Interstellar Age, subsequently leading to the export of Sippurite language and culture to other star systems. They were collectively known as descendants of Gunda and the Iru Syys, once called the greatest of the second called “Xzwaxud” or “Shalen.”

In the Second Age of Kamun, the Sippurites visited Gaya and installed a remote outpost designed to enslave its native populace in defiance of the Akanu (primordial god) Kublakal, who had set aside the world for himself after the fall of Ozun and the Second Great War. Kublakal communed with the Sdu lord Guuerdur, inspiring him to intervene the citadel Qyord was constructed on the outer rim of Elysia to guard the region. With supply lines cut off, the Sippurite outpost was eventually abandoned although it had been repurposed by many beings visiting Gaya over the millennia.

After the legendary expansion of the Sdu Empire, the Sippurite kings became subjects of Xteru the Great, who ruled over them via a rigid caste system that was easily adopted by Sippur due to its compatibility with their own stern societal norms. As an unplanned consequence, Sdu facilitated the emergence of Sippurite homogeneousness, and in the following centuries their influence permeated nearly every region of the empire. The “Kindes Way” (or “Ysillks” Sippurite) became synonymous with a people imitating Sippurite traditions and culture. Much later, the noble classes of Sippur claimed the divine right to rule over other populaces and subordinates whom Sippur had conquered, giving them the authority to set forth mandates that would have previously been met with fierce resistance.

After the collapse of the Sdu Empire, its vassal states were forced to forge a new path of self-governance. Civil war, energy shortages, and the degradation of communications (such as sub-space transitional emanations) immediately impacted and later proved to be devastating to the realm of Sippur. Several of its most outer colonies in Alessa formed an alliance with Lulzat, a non-Sippurite planet state and longtime rival of the Sippur Empire. Fourteen years after the alliance’s former declaration, the planet of Malgikz also joined them, leading to widespread revolt as many Sippurites refused to be vassals of Lulzat and desired to see an end to their aggressions.

The first great king of Sippur was Ordumash (also known as Oys and Purmedonsit) of Orma. By most accounts he had been a cook in the royal palace of Notaskin, who tired of the squabbling between the remaining royal family members with various claims to the throne. The most prominent claimant was Ragashtingur, a third cousin of the former lord Barronoksud of Notaskin, whose family had ruled much of Sippur as regent for Sdu. During a fierce debate between the royal family and palace officials, Ordumash entered the chamber and slew Ragashtingur by cleaving him in two with a long cooking knife. He then looked to the guards and ordered them to slay the remaining members of the royal families and all high ranking officials. After a moment of hesitation and shock over Odumash’s deed, the palace guard turned on their rulers and struck them down, sparing only the family of Himgasknokas due to their notable kindness to the people of Sippur. Ordumash then seized the crown and proclaimed himself King of Sippur, claiming dominion over all Sippurite and non-Sippurite planet states that had traditionally fallen within Sippur’s borders and sphere of influence.

Ordumash was immediately met with resistance. Within days of his declaration he was forced to respond to attacks from the strongest of the remaining royal houses, most notably Songud and Bosaliskil, both of whom had made alliances with the other houses to stop Ordumash from mobilizing his forces against their home worlds.

But Ordumash was able to rally enough support against the royals by exposing their secret ties with the Lulzati. He assembled a fleet of loyalists and forced the royal houses into abdication by persuading a number of native Sippurites into attacking capital cities and destroying their starports. Confronted with the choice between fealty towards Ordumash or war and subjection to Lulzat, most all Sippurites submitted to Ordumash’s authority after he promised to publically execute the most loathsome royal house members.
